AB如何直接上传程序 (ab怎么用)

ab怎么用

简介

AB 是一款 HTTP 性能测试工具,它可以模拟多个并发用户同时向服务器发送请求,并测量服务器的响应时间和吞吐量。AB 是 Apache 服务器中包含的一个命令行工具,它使用方便,功能强大。

直接上传程序

除了使用 AB 测试服务器的性能,AB 还支持直接上传程序到服务器。这个功能对于需要在服务器上快速部署程序的场景非常有用。要使用 AB 的直接上传程序功能,需要使用 `-u` 选项指定要上传的程序文件: shell ab -u /path/to/program.php上述命令将把 `program.php` 文件上传到 `` 服务器。

设置上传参数

AB 允许设置一些用于上传程序的参数:-n:指定要上传的程序的大小,单位为字节。默认为 1024 字节。-c:指定并发上传的线程数。默认为 10。-t:指定上传超时时间,单位为秒。默认为 30 秒。-b:指定上传数据的包大小,单位为字节。默认为 1024 字节。-p:指定上传数据中包含的参数。默认为空字符串。

示例

下面是一个使用 AB 上传程序的示例: shell ab -u /path/to/program.php -n 100000 -c 10 -t 60上述命令将以 10 个并发线程上传大小为 100000 字节的 `program.php` 文件到 `` 服务器,并设置上传超时时间为 60 秒。

限制

AB 的直接上传程序功能有一些限制:只能上传 PHP 程序。只能上传到 Apache 服务器。只能上传到支持 PHP 文件上传的服务器。

结论

AB 的直接上传程序功能为快速部署程序提供了便利,可以提高开发和运维效率。但是,需要注意其功能限制,在实际使用中需要根据具体场景选择合适的工具。

本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!

相关阅读

添加新评论